As an example, take a strong acid solution being an analyte that may be titrated with a strong base. Given that the equilibrium regular of a strong acid will not be of curiosity, The real key to this titration is usually to accurately evaluate the concentration of your analyte solution. In this situation, the pH from the analyte begins out very small (as the anlyte solution is often a strong acid). As strong base is titrated into the solution, the pH increases marginally but in general won't modify much. Nonetheless, at some point the number of moles of base that have been added to your solution are going to be equivalent for the number of moles of acid inside the original analyte.

Substances can be recognized as strong, weak, or nonelectrolytes by measuring the electrical conductance of the aqueous solution containing potassium chloride the compound. To conduct electricity, a material will have to contain freely cellular, billed species. Most familiar would be the conduction of electricity through metallic wires, in which situation the cellular, charged entities are electrons.
